Understanding the Core Components of a Construction Budget

A construction budget includes more than the price per square foot. New home construction involves design fees, site preparation, permits, labor, materials, and interior finishes. Each category plays a role in the overall financial picture and should be reviewed early in the planning phase.

Site Preparation and Local Considerations in Staunton

Before construction begins, the building site must be evaluated and prepared. In Staunton, VA, this may include grading, utility connections, soil testing, and drainage planning. These early steps are essential for a stable foundation and can influence costs depending on lot conditions.

Design Decisions That Shape Your Budget

Floor plans and architectural details significantly impact construction costs. Open layouts, custom ceiling heights, and specialized spaces add functionality but also increase complexity. Selecting house designs and plans that balance style with practicality is one of the most effective ways to manage your budget.

Planning for Flexibility and Unexpected Costs

Even with careful planning, construction projects should include a contingency allowance. Weather delays, material availability, or minor design adjustments can influence costs. Building flexibility into the budget helps homeowners avoid stress when unexpected changes arise.
